Cardipin Retard Tablet contains nifedipine as its active ingredient. It is used to treat high blood pressure in adults. Nifedipine in Cardipin Retard lowers the raised blood pressure level. Along wit
h Cardipin Retard, you should be cautious of your diet and should also exercise regularly. It should be taken as directed by the doctor and in doses and duration as prescribed. Do not stop taking this medicine unless asked to do so by the doctor. Sudden withdrawal of Cardipin Retard Tablet may worsen the condition.

Interactions of Cardipin Retard 20 MG
Interactions with other medicines
- You should always tell the doctor if you are taking any other medicines, herbal preparation and supplements to avoid any interaction with Cardipin Retard Tablet.
- This medicine should not be used concomitantly along with Rifampicin (antibiotic).
- Medicines like erythromycin (antibiotic), ritonavir (used in HIV infection), ketoconazole (used in fungal infection), fluoxetine, nefazodone (used to treat psychiatric illness), cisapride (used to treat stomach problems), cimetidine (used to treat stomach ulcers), diltiazem (used to treat some heart conditions) when used along with this medicine may increase the effects of this Tablet and should thus be used cautiously....
- Medicines like phenytoin, carbamazepine (used to treat fits or epilepsy), phenobarbital (used to treat sleep problems or anxiety) when taken along with this medicine may decrease its effect.
- Other medicines like vecuronium, mizolastine, tubocurarine, Tacrolimus, Quinidine, Digoxin should be used with caution along with Cardipin Retard Tablet.

Overdose
- Excess of this medicine may lead to irregular heartbeats, low blood pressure. Overdose may cause symptoms like nausea, vomiting, sleepiness, dizziness, confusion, lack of energy, skin redness, unconsciousness, coma....
- If you experience any of the symptoms or think you have taken too much of this medicine, contact your doctor immediately or visit the nearest hospital.
